The Transfiguration of our Lord
Collect: Father in heaven, whose Son Jesus Christ was wonderfully transfigured
before chosen witnesses upon the holy mountain, and spoke of the exodus
he would accomplish at Jerusalem: give us strength so to hear his voice
and bear our cross that in the world to come we may see him as he is;
who is alive and reigns with you, in the unity of the Holy Spirit, one
God, now and for ever.
